pymongo来操做MongoDB数据库,可是直接把对于数据库的操做代码都写在脚本中,这会让应用的代码耦合性太强,并且不利于代码的优化管理数据库
通常应用都是使用MVC框架来设计的,为了更好地维持MVC结构,须要把数据库操做部分做为model抽离出来,这就须要借助MongoEngine数据结构
MongoEngine是一个对象文档映射器(ODM),至关于一个基于SQL的对象关系映射器(ORM)框架
MongoEngine提供的抽象是基于类的,建立的全部模型都是类优化

pip install mongoengine
使用时先声明一个继承自MongoEngine.Document的类设计
在类中声明一些属性,至关于建立一个用来保存数据的数据结构,即数据已相似数据结构的形式存入数据库中,一般把这样的一些类都存放在一个脚本中,做为应用的Model模块3d
from mongoengine import * connect('test', host='localhost', port=27017) import datetime class Users(Document): name = StringField(required=True, max_length=200) age = IntField(required=True) users = Users.objects.all() #返回全部的文档对象列表 for u in users: print("name:",u.name,",age:",u.age)
保存文档对象
from mongoengine import * connect('test', host='localhost', port=27017) import datetime class Users(Document): name = StringField(required=True, max_length=200) age = IntField(required=True) user1 = Users( name='zz', age= 11 ) user1.save() print(user1.name) user1.name = 'zz11' user1.save() print(user1.name)
查询10=<年龄<30的,按姓名排列blog
from mongoengine import * connect('test', host='localhost', port=27017) import datetime class Users(Document): name = StringField(required=True, max_length=200) age = IntField(required=True) user_search = Users.objects(age__gte=10, age__lt=33).order_by('name') for u in user_search: print("name:",u.name,",age:",u.age)
查询10=<年龄<30的,按姓名倒序继承
from mongoengine import * connect('test', host='localhost', port=27017) import datetime class Users(Document): name = StringField(required=True, max_length=200) age = IntField(required=True) user_search = Users.objects(age__gte=10, age__lt=33).order_by('-name') for u in user_search: print("name:",u.name,",age:",u.age)
查询name=zz11
from mongoengine import * connect('test', host='localhost', port=27017) import datetime class Users(Document): name = StringField(required=True, max_length=200) age = IntField(required=True) tmp = Users.objects(name="zz11") for u in tmp: print("name:",u.name,",age:",u.age)
修改name=zz11的age加1
from mongoengine import * connect('test', host='localhost', port=27017) import datetime class Users(Document): name = StringField(required=True, max_length=200) age = IntField(required=True) tmp = Users.objects(name="zz11").update(inc__age=1) tmp = Users.objects(name="zz11") for u in tmp: print("name:",u.name,",age:",u.age)
修改name=zz11的age设为55
from mongoengine import * connect('test', host='localhost', port=27017) import datetime class Users(Document): name = StringField(required=True, max_length=200) age = IntField(required=True) tmp = Users.objects(name="zz11").update(set__age=55) tmp = Users.objects(name="zz11") for u in tmp: print("name:",u.name,",age:",u.age)
